Sr Principle Software Engineer

Clearance Level
Top Secret/SCI
Software Development
San Diego, California

REQ#: G2019-68177

Public Trust: None
Requisition Type: Regular

General Dynamics is seeking a professional Senior Software Engineer who can perform complex systems and software analysis in support data management and data analytics services for DCGS-N Inc. 2 to include track management and other Data as a Service (DaaS) capabilities including linkages between DCGS-N Inc. 2 tools and underlying infrastructure.  This position will require a high technical level of understanding along with the ability to interface with senior leadership in both Government and Military working environments. 

Qualified candidates should possess knowledge and experienced in the following:

  • Ability to provide and develop software solutions in support of system integration, capability enhancements, and system improvements for Battlespace Awareness and ISR Services with existing and emerging infrastructures to include recommendations for solving interfaces between DCGS-N Increment 2 capabilities and other ISR and Command and Control (C2) capabilities.
  • Develop, automate, audit, manage and perform software builds controlling and managing software baselines and deployments within development, systems engineering, program management, test and information assurance for customer release processes.
  • Perform code management, audits, baseline identification, preparation and control of documentation for software projects.
  • Provide both systems engineering and integration support to facilitate integration of Science and Technology (S&T) capability into the DCGS-N Increment 2 project.
  • Perform HSI testing and evaluate visualization applications and packages.
  • Have the ability to validate and expand as necessary DCGS-N Increment 2 use cases.
  • Develop strategies for DCGS-N Inc. 2 integration and ensure delivered software meets HSI standards
  • Provide recommendations for technical solutions to access and exploit information available from evolving and emerging sensor platforms as well as new sources to include Human Intelligence (HUMINT) and Measurement and Signal Intelligence (MASINT).
  • Provide engineering support for participation in prototype demonstrations, fleet exercises and limited objective experiment (LOE) demonstrations.
  • Specialize in the development of software solutions in support of system integration, capability enhancements, and system testing. Systems engineering and integration support to facilitate integration of:

Candidate will participate in meetings, working groups, and technical discussions, including professional seminars and conferences associated with the work performed. Participate in Integrated Product Teams used to increase knowledge and understanding of the technical requirements for the research, development, integration, test/experimentation and ultimately, end products to the user. 

Desired Skills / Qualifications / Education

  • Hold a bachelor's degree in Computer Science, Computer Engineering, Electrical Engineering, Mathematics or related technical discipline.
  • Certified Scrum Master (CSM) certification
  • System Administration / Operating System certifications
  • CompTia Security Plus Certification

Required Skills / Qualifications

  • Active Top Secret Clearance / SCI (within the last five years)
  • 10 plus years of experience with JEE (Java 8), Spring, SQL, REST Web Service, JUnit,
  • 8 plus years of experience with JavaScript, HTML, CSS, AngularJS, UI development, and JQuery.
  • Experience with OOD/A, Design Patterns and software best practices such as SOLID, SRP, DRY.
  • Experience with Accumullo, Big Data Analytics, Machine Learning, Agile Core Service (ACS), Ozone Widget Framework (OWF)
  • ArcGIS, Maven, Jenkins, Continuous Integration/Delivery, Grunt, WebPack.
  • Experience with white box, black box and system testing.
  • Software development/management tools using the Atlassian suite (JIRA, Confluence, Stash) and Git (understanding command line and/or GitHub)
We are GDIT. The people supporting some of the most complex government, defense, and intelligence projects across the country. We deliver. Bringing the expertise needed to understand and advance critical missions. We transform. Shifting the ways clients invest in, integrate, and innovate technology solutions. We ensure today is safe and tomorrow is smarter. We are there. On the ground, beside our clients, in the lab, and everywhere in between. Offering the technology transformations, strategy, and mission services needed to get the job done.

GDIT is an Equal Opportunity/Affirmative Action employ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or veteran status, or any other protected class.